Grilled Bratwurst with Caramelized Onions & Sauerkraut

Juicy bratwurst seared until golden, topped with sweet-tangy caramelized onions and sharp sauerkraut. Serve with mustard for a complete German-style dinner in under 20 minutes.

Ingredients

  • 4 links bratwurst sausages
  • 1 large yellow onion, sliced thin
  • 1 cup sauerkraut, drained
  • ½ cup beer (lager or pilsner) or water
  • 3 tbsp whole-grain mustard
  • ½ tsp brown sugar

Instructions

  1. 1

    Heat oil in a large skillet over medium-high. Add sliced onions and cook, stirring occasionally, until deep golden and very soft, about 8 minutes.

  2. 2

    Push onions to the side. Sear bratwurst on both sides until browned, about 3 minutes per side. You'll hear a steady sizzle.

  3. 3

    Add sauerkraut, beer, brown sugar, and a pinch of salt. Stir gently to combine everything in the pan.

  4. 4

    Simmer until bratwurst is cooked through and sauerkraut is heated, about 4 minutes. Internal temp should reach 160°F.

  5. 5

    Divide bratwurst and toppings between plates. Serve with mustard on the side.

Tools you’ll need

  • 12-inch skillet
  • wooden spoon
  • instant-read thermometer
